Output a528f45c13b4c45381ccfcf6f73c0a65955c97688b3ab7a3877e67225f6460e9:0

value
408730533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a7921e9c6d583eabb6252f61df3ade7cfdda08 OP_EQUAL
address
3JhxMFE7T1S8SDrvtmHeeCwDdTmstDbUfd
transaction
a528f45c13b4c45381ccfcf6f73c0a65955c97688b3ab7a3877e67225f6460e9
spent
true